The **Professional Certificate in Tourette Syndrome and Advocacy** offers expertise in understanding and supporting individuals with Tourette Syndrome, a neurological disorder causing involuntary movements and sounds. This certificate focuses on developing professionals with various roles, including Clinical Psychologists, Special Education Needs Coordinators (SENCOs), Social Workers, Counselors, Teachers, and Speech and Language Therapists. The program ensures candidates have the specialized skills and knowledge to help those affected by Tourette Syndrome. 1. **Clinical Psychologist**: These professionals assess, diagnose, and treat individuals with Tourette Syndrome. They collaborate with clients, families, and medical professionals to provide tailored interventions and support. 2. **Special Education Needs Coordinator (SENCO)**: SENCOs ensure that children with special educational needs receive appropriate support in educational settings. Understanding Tourette Syndrome allows them to create inclusive, supportive environments for affected students. 3. **Social Worker**: Trained to offer assistance in various life challenges, social workers with Tourette Syndrome expertise can help individuals and families cope with the impact of the disorder. 4. **Counselor**: By learning specific strategies to address Tourette Syndrome, counselors can support the emotional and mental well-being of those affected, helping them develop self-acceptance and resilience. 5. **Teacher**: Teachers with an understanding of Tourette Syndrome can identify and accommodate students' needs, promoting academic success and overall well-being. 6. **Speech and Language Therapist**: These professionals address the potential communication challenges related to Tourette Syndrome, working on enhancing verbal and nonverbal communication skills.
